摘要

Today, electricity has an important place in all countries so that growth and progress of a country without any consideration of producing electricity to the optimum seems impossible. So far, fossil fuels were important energy sources, but uncontrolled use of these resources and their restriction has caused man looking for new forms of energy. Natural renewable energies in order of frequency are: Solar energy, wind energy, water energy, geothermal energy, nuclear energy, biogas energy, biomass energy or bio fuels, hydrogen and fuel cell energy. Ease of obtaining hydrogen from water and abundance of this element and its environment-friendly characteristics are features that will distinguish this element from other elements of alternative energy. Fuel cells are used to produce electricity and heat with electrochemical method, simultaneously. Undoubtedly in the future, Hydrogen and employing the power of this element are placed in first priority. In the current situation, optimal use of fossil fuels, reduction of serious consumption of this product and production of petrochemical products, are the solutions that can replace new energy with fossil fuels. This article explains characteristics of fuel cell, its application and the importance of using this technology in various industries.
